    High Performance LED

    LED (Light-Emitting Diode) is a semiconductor device. It was initially used mainly as an indicator and a display. With the emergence of white LEDs, they began to be adopted for illumination. Today, LEDs are widely used in automobiles, aviation, computer and television displays, and even residential lighting. As a next-generation light source of the 21st century, LEDs offer advantages that traditional lighting technologies cannot match, including high efficiency, long lifespan, and excellent durability.

    MCT (Variable CRI Multiple Color Temperatures) Lighting System

    The MCT (Variable CRI Multiple Color Temperatures) Lighting System combines NiteLab’s self-developed MCT UHE LEDs with NITECORE’s multi-faceted optical lens system, effectively integrating light sources of different color temperatures and CRI levels into a single, fully blended beam, delivering high CRI, multiple color temperatures, high efficiency, soft lighting, and long-range performance.

    Color Temperature

    There is no "white" monochromatic light in nature. White light is a composite light formed by a mixture of various colors of light. Similarly, LEDs do not directly emit white light; instead, they generate "white" light perceptible to the human eye through specific optical techniques. The principle is that blue light emitted by the LED excites a phosphor layer to produce yellow light. The two colors mix to form white light. By precisely controlling the concentration and composition of the phosphor, different color temperatures of white light can be produced.

    Color Rendering Index (CRI)

    The CRI (Color Rendering Index) measures how accurately a light source reveals the true colors of objects, on a scale from 0 to 100. A CRI of 100 corresponds to natural sunlight, which offers a full and continuous light spectrum. This reference serves as the benchmark to which the human visual system has long been adapted.
